Memories about the camp posted on social media by past campers are helping the board to stay focused on the future, says Nancy Ferguson, who sits on the board of directors for the camp
As it prepares to close the site early for the season, the board overseeing Camp McDougall is looking to the future on ways to prevent it from happening again.
“We are also going to be keeping in touch with the families who registered with us this summer to let them know what is happening so they can be confident next year that we are a go,” she added.“It’s had an impact on my life and those on the board would say the same thing, and that’s why they are passionate about the camp,” she said.“I think there is a phenomena this year that we weren’t prepared for, which was a staff shortage in key areas,” said Ferguson.
“We have been adjusting over the years, that’s for sure, and recognizing we needed to offer competitive wages as they rise — particularly for lifeguards — we have to match the wages they are getting at the city pools,” she said. Ferguson said the board considered a number of scenarios before making the decision to pull the plug early on the 2023 season.
